Chimney inspection services involve a thorough examination of a chimney’s interior and exterior components to identify potential issues that could affect safety and functionality. Professionals typically use specialized tools and techniques, such as video cameras and visual assessments, to evaluate the condition of the chimney liner, flue, damper, and masonry. This process helps detect problems like creosote buildup, cracks, blockages, or structural damage that may not be immediately visible from the ground or exterior. Regular inspections can help property owners maintain their chimneys and ensure they operate efficiently and safely.
One of the primary purposes of chimney inspections is to identify and address issues that could pose fire hazards or lead to costly repairs if left unchecked. For example, creosote deposits can accumulate over time and increase the risk of chimney fires. Structural damage, such as cracked masonry or damaged liners, can allow smoke, gases, or even embers to escape into living spaces. Inspections also help uncover obstructions like bird nests or debris that can block proper venting. Detecting these problems early allows property owners to schedule repairs or cleaning before more serious issues develop.

Inspection Costs - The typical cost for a chimney inspection ranges from $100 to $300, depending on the size and condition of the chimney. For example, a standard inspection in Oak Park might be around $150. Additional services or extensive inspections may increase the price.
Service Charges - Service fees for chimney inspection services generally fall between $75 and $200. This fee often covers visual assessments and basic evaluations by local professionals. More comprehensive inspections could cost more.
Inspection Types - Basic chimney inspections usually cost between $100 and $250, while more detailed or diagnostic inspections can range up to $400. The cost varies based on the level of inspection required and the complexity of the chimney system.
Additional Expenses - Extra costs may include minor repairs or cleaning, which are not typically included in inspection prices. These additional services can range from $50 to $300, depending on the scope of work needed after the inspection.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is involved in a chimney inspection? A chimney inspection typically includes examining the interior and exterior of the chimney for damage, blockages, and creosote buildup, ensuring it meets safety standards.
How often should I have my chimney inspected? It is recommended to have a chimney inspected at least once a year, especially before the heating season begins.
What are the signs that my chimney needs inspection? Signs include poor draft, smoke backflow, unusual odors, or visible damage like cracks or rust on the chimney structure.
What types of chimney inspections are available? Common inspection levels include visual exterior checks, interior inspections with cameras, and comprehensive assessments that include all accessible areas.
